To enjoy your vacation in London, stay at Ground Floor Garden Flat, Herne Hill London, which is 2.8 km from The Oval and about a 15-minute ride from the scientifically spellbinding Science Museum.
The accommodation features a fully-equipped kitchen with an oven and a dishwasher.
The apartment lies in the Herne Hill district, within a 6-km distance of the Trafalgar Square. This apartment is also situated in close proximity to St Paul's Church. Ground Floor Garden Flat, Herne Hill is nearly a 20-minute drive from Marylebone train station.
No reviews yet :(
If you stayed at this hotel, share your experience with us, please